摘要: 表中主键必须为标识列,[ID] int IDENTITY (1,1)1.分页方案一:(利用Not In和SELECT TOP分页)SELECT TOP 页大小 *FROM TestTableWHERE (ID NOT IN (SELECT TOP (页大小*(页数-1)) id FROM 表 ORDER BY id))ORDER BY ID2.分页方案二:(利用ID大于多少和SELECT TOP分页)SELECT TOP 页大小 *FROM TestTableWHERE (ID > (SELECT MAX(id) ... 阅读全文
posted @ 2012-08-30 15:08 摩根船长 阅读(11668) 评论(0) 推荐(0) 编辑
摘要: function load(sdate) { $.getJSON("workorder/statistics.do", { sdate : sdate+'-01' }, function(resp) { //获取数据源 var columns = new Array(); //定义列集合 var row = resp.rows[0]; //获取首行数据 //根据首行数据创建columns配置 $.each(row, function(i, v) { if (i != "user... 阅读全文
posted @ 2012-08-29 15:50 摩根船长 阅读(9004) 评论(1) 推荐(0) 编辑
摘要: 扩展datagrid的一个方法keyCtr$.extend($.fn.datagrid.methods, { keyCtr : function (jq) { return jq.each(function () { var grid = $(this); grid.datagrid('getPanel').panel('panel').attr('tabindex', 1).bind('keydown', function (e) { switch (e.keyCode) { ... 阅读全文
posted @ 2012-08-29 15:42 摩根船长 阅读(6833) 评论(3) 推荐(0) 编辑
摘要: 前台主要代码:<script type="text/javascript"> $(function() { var $dg = $("#dg"); $dg.datagrid({ url : "servlet/list", width : 700, height : 250, columns : [ [ { field : 'code', title : 'Code', width : ... 阅读全文
posted @ 2012-08-29 15:35 摩根船长 阅读(17909) 评论(0) 推荐(1) 编辑
摘要: 发现最近有些人问用JQuery easyui要怎么实现左右结构的布局。就是点击左边的菜单在右边的tab中打开。其实easyui要实现这种布局很简单,只需要简单的几行代码就ok了。特意做了一个小小的demo供大家参考,还把怎么实现tab的右键菜单附上。效果图:源码:js部分:$(function () { //动态菜单数据 var treeData = [{ text : "菜单", children : [{ text : "一级菜单1", attributes ... 阅读全文
posted @ 2012-08-29 15:27 摩根船长 阅读(32543) 评论(5) 推荐(3) 编辑
摘要: JQuery代码var $win;$win = $('#test-window').window({ title: '添加课程设置信息', width: 820, height: 450, top: ($(window).height() - 820) * 0.5, left: ($(window).width() - 450) * 0.5, shadow: true, modal: true, iconCls: 'icon-add', closed: true, minimizable: false, maximizable:... 阅读全文
posted @ 2012-08-28 11:12 摩根船长 阅读(92187) 评论(6) 推荐(4) 编辑
摘要: var nums = "num_table"; $('#'+ nums +' .page_range:eq('+ i +') a').html(this.start + i ); 阅读全文
posted @ 2012-08-28 10:58 摩根船长 阅读(247) 评论(0) 推荐(0) 编辑
摘要: 源代码:前台(html):<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ml" ><head runat="server"><title>邮件列表</title> <link re 阅读全文
posted @ 2012-08-27 15:42 摩根船长 阅读(11340) 评论(0) 推荐(0) 编辑
摘要: W3Schoolhttp://www.w3school.com.cnJQuery EasyUI 官网http://www.jeasyui.comJQuery EasyUI 学习班http://easyui.btboys.comhttp://www.easyui.infoJQuery Drag Drophttp://www.threedubmedia.com/UEditor富文本web编辑器http://ueditor.baidu.com/website/ 阅读全文
posted @ 2012-08-23 11:39 摩根船长 阅读(283) 评论(0) 推荐(0) 编辑
摘要: 所谓的Ajax.这里我们讲二种方法 方法一:(微软有自带Ajax框架) 在Asp.net里微软有自己的Ajax框架.就是在页面后台.cs文件里引入 using System.Web.Services 空间 然后定义静态方法(方法前加上 [WebMethod]) [WebMethod] public static string ABC(string ABC) { return ABC; } 好了,现在我们谈谈前台Js怎么处理后台返回的数据吧,可利用Jquery处理返回的纯html,json,Xml等数据.这里我们演示返回返回的数据有string、集合(List<>)、类. 但都返回J 阅读全文
posted @ 2012-08-22 11:11 摩根船长 阅读(1812) 评论(0) 推荐(0) 编辑
摘要: <script type="text/javascript"> $(document).ready(function () { var usAgent = navigator.userAgent.toLowerCase(); if (usAgent.indexOf("android") >= 0 || usAgent.indexOf("iphone") >= 0 || usAgent.indexOf("ipod") >= 0 || usAgent.indexOf("ipad& 阅读全文
posted @ 2012-08-21 14:07 摩根船长 阅读(280) 评论(0) 推荐(0) 编辑
摘要: .ajax 前台代码: <script type="text/javascript"> $(function () { $("a").click(function () { switch (this.id) { case "login": $.ajax({ type: "POST", url: "sqb_mweb_login.aspx... 阅读全文
posted @ 2012-08-07 09:37 摩根船长 阅读(369) 评论(0) 推荐(0) 编辑
摘要: Session又称为会话状态,是Web系统中最常用的状态,用于维护和当前浏览器实例相关的一些信息。举个例子来说,我们可以把已登录用户的用户名放在Session中,这样就能通过判断Session中的某个Key来判断用户是否登录,如果登录的话用户名又是多少。我们知 道,Session对于每一个客户端(或者说浏览器实例)是“人手一份”,用户首次与Web服务器建立连接的时候,服务器会给用户分发一个 SessionID作为标识。SessionID是一个由24个字符组成的随机字符串。用户每次提交页面,浏览器都会把这个SessionID包含在 HTTP头中提交给Web服务器,这样Web服务器就能区分当前请求 阅读全文
posted @ 2012-08-07 09:32 摩根船长 阅读(286) 评论(0) 推荐(0) 编辑
摘要: 实例代码: 下面是写cookie HttpCookie cookie = new HttpCookie("Info");//定义cookie对象以及名为Info的项 DateTime dt = DateTime.Now;//定义时间对象 TimeSpan ts=new TimeSpan(1,0,0,0);//cookie有效作用时间,具体查msdn cookie.Expires = dt.Add(ts);//添加作用时间 cookie.Values.Add("user","cxbkkk");//增加属性 cookie.Values.A 阅读全文
posted @ 2012-08-07 09:24 摩根船长 阅读(227) 评论(0) 推荐(0) 编辑
摘要: 1.Asp.Net中几种相似的标记符号: < %=...%>< %#... %>< % %>< %@ %>解释及用法< %#... %>: 是在绑定控件DataBind()要领 执行时被执行,用于数据绑定如:< %# Container.DataItem("tit") %>< %= %>: 在程序执行时被调用,可以显示后台变量值如:*.aspx中:< %= aaa %> *.cs中:protected string aaa="姓名";< % %>: 阅读全文
posted @ 2012-08-03 14:35 摩根船长 阅读(176) 评论(0) 推荐(0) 编辑
摘要: 繁写: <?php echo "This is a test</br>"; echo "asdfasdfadsf"; $mysql_server_name="localhost"; //数据库服务器名称 $mysql_username="root"; // 连接数据库用户名 $mysql_password="??????"; // 连接数据库密码 $mysql_database="??????"; // 数据库的名字 // 连接到数据库 $conn=mysq 阅读全文
posted @ 2012-07-19 12:06 摩根船长 阅读(346) 评论(0) 推荐(0) 编辑
摘要: 在配置本地网站的时候,出现了以下错误信息:HTTP 错误 500.22 - Internal Server Error 检测到在集成的托管管道模式下不适用的 ASP.NET 设置。环境是iis7 , .net2.0。以前在其他电脑上装win7,好像也没有碰到过这个问题。找来找去,发现还是iis设置的问题。把iis配置右边 [浏览网站] 里的 [高级设置] 里面的 [应用程序池] 选择为 [Classic .net AppPool ] 经典模式就可以了。默认是 DefaultAppPool 。网站设置其它一切正常。 阅读全文
posted @ 2012-05-26 09:41 摩根船长 阅读(1279) 评论(0) 推荐(0) 编辑
摘要: 昨天换了个机器重装系统,系统OK后,IIS然后数据库,VS2005,VS2008后来发现项目都打不开了提示:由于未能创建 Microsoft visual c# 2008 编译器,因此未能打开项目“XX”我把VS重新修复了一边,不行。然后我把2005卸载掉也不行我把VS2008也卸载掉,重装,还不行·最后上网一查解决方案:在visual studio 2008命令提示下运行如下两条指令: devenv /resetsettings devenv /resetskippkgs 问题搞定 阅读全文
posted @ 2012-05-25 19:55 摩根船长 阅读(3332) 评论(0) 推荐(0) 编辑
摘要: protected void submit_Click(object sender, EventArgs e) { string name = FileUpload1.FileName; int size = FileUpload1.PostedFile.ContentLength; string type = FileUpload1.PostedFile.ContentType; //image/pjpeg // string type2 = name.Substring(name.LastIndexOf(".") + 1); //jpg 不安全 string ipath 阅读全文
posted @ 2012-05-23 21:35 摩根船长 阅读(168) 评论(0) 推荐(0) 编辑
摘要: 启动SQL Server 2008 Management Studio工具菜单----选项----Designers(设计器)----阻止保存要求重新创建表的更改 取消勾选即可。 阅读全文
posted @ 2012-05-22 15:42 摩根船长 阅读(196) 评论(0) 推荐(0) 编辑